    Suspect in custody after stealing FedEx truck, 2 more vehicles

    A suspect is in custody Friday afternoon after a multi-county crime spree, the Union County Sheriff’s Office said.

    Chopper 9 SkyZoom was over New Town Road where the suspect crashed a stolen truck in the front yard of a business.

    Swarengin Logistics, LLC, out of Charlotte, owns the truck and the company is a contracted service provider for FedEx.

    The suspect then stole a BMW SUV from that scene, which he crashed into a Chevrolet pickup truck on Charlotte Highway near Lancaster Motor Company, the Lancaster County Sheriff’s Office stated.

    A passerby stopped to help but when he checked on the driver of the pickup, the suspect in the BMW got into a Toyota work truck and drove off.

    The suspect crashed the stolen Toyota on Highway 9 heading west toward Chester.

    He was taken into custody and transported to a medical facility for treatment.

    Injury reports and arrest information have not been released.

    No additional details have been made available.
